ABSTRACT:
A cassette ejector for use in a tape recorder which uses a cassette utilizes a forward movement of a magnetic head and/or pinch roller into a window of a cassette when recording or playing back, to displace a cassette ejection member outside its operable region, thus making it incapable of an ejecting operation.
